As a follow-up to 2020’s Journey to the Savage Planet, Revenge of the Savage Planet focuses on the participant, an worker of Alta, who crashes on Stellaris Prime. Whereas they shortly discover their designated human colony, Alta has cancelled their employment, leaving them stranded.
The participant begins their quest to return to Earth by scouring the completely different planets, finding instruments and gathering components. There are different narrative threads to pursue, like working with former Kindred Aerospace founder Martin Tweed to reveal Alta’s shady dealings or exploring mysterious recreation show-like ranges.
